AAP suspends two MPs

India Blooms News Service | | 29 Aug 2015, 10:19 pm
New Delhi, Aug 29 (IBNS): The Aam Aadmi Party on Saturday said it has suspended two of its MP's for 'anti-party activities and indiscipline'.

The leaders have been identified as Dharamvira Ghandhi and Harinder Singh Khala.

The decision to suspend them was taken by the party's Political Affairs Committee (PAC).

"Mr. Gandhi and Mr. Khalsa have joined hands with the corrupt BJP-SAD leaders in Punjab and have betrayed the faith of the common man.With a clear intent of creating confusion among party volunteers and damaging the party, Mr. Gandhi and Mr. Khalsa today organized a conference, parallel to that of the Aam Aadmi Party, at Baba Bakala today on the occasion of Rakhar Puniya. They used pictures of Arvind Kejriwal and party MPs Bhagwant Mann and Sadhu Singh to create confusion and help Shiromani Akali Dal-BJP," the party tweeted.

"They used party symbol and pictures of party leaders in the publicity material of their conference without due permission from the party," it said.

The AAP said: "The PAC also unanimously resolves to suspend Mr. Dharamvira Ghandhi and Mr. Harinder Singh Khala from the primary membership of the party."
